Rodney Atkins is back with his first new music in a while, and the country singer is in a completely different place in his personal life than he was the last time we heard from him.

Atkins and his wife, Rose Falcon, married in 2013, and the couple welcomed their first child together, a baby boy named Ryder Falcon Atkins, in December 2017. Atkins was glowing over his son when he came by the Taste of Country Nights studio to talk about his new song, "Caught Up in the Country."

"It sounds like a superhero," the "Watching You" singer says of his son's name.

Asked if Ryder might eventually pursue music, Atkins says, "My wife says he's going to be a UFC fighter, because his hands are so big."

Atkins also has a 16-year-old son named Eli from his first marriage, and he might have inherited the musical gene.

"He is into a lot of different things; for instance, he'll pick up a guitar, learn a few chords and play some stuff, but I don't know if he's all-in to wanna do music," Atkins says. "Hopefully, Ry will just be well-rounded and have the influence of music to be creative as an outlet."

Atkins scored his most recent No. 1 hit with "Take a Back Road" in 2010, and his last single was "Eat Sleep Love You Repeat" in 2014. He recorded "Caught Up in the Country" with the Fisk Jubilee Singers, and he says it's a song that he related to very personally.

"I love what it says about being outdoors," he observes. "I feel a connectedness ... it makes me feel grounded and peaceful. There's comfort in being outside in a spiritual way. It's just a special song, and I heard it in a way that it wanted to be heard as an anthem."
